Latest Updated 05/06/2023: JEE Advanced examination was held at three examination centers in the district. Mathematics questions kept the students confused in the advance exam. The exams conducted on Sunday at Eon Digital Memco Mod Barwadda, Perth Digital Kolakusuma and KK Polytechnic Govindpur were peaceful. Around 900 students appeared in the examination at all the three centres.


In the first shift, paper 1 exam was held from 9 am to 12 noon while paper 2 exam was held from 230 to 530 hrs. Sanjay Anand, director of Gol, one of the major institutes in the district that prepares for engineering, said that Physics was fine in paper one, while the chemistry paper was a bit easy. The math questions confused the students a bit.
